Graded effects of social conformity on recognition memory.

Abstract

Previous studies have shown that the opinion of confederates in a group influences recognition memory, but inconsistent results have been obtained concerning the question of whether recognition of items as old and new are affected similarly, possibly because only one or two confederates are present during the recognition phase. Here, we present data from a study where recognition of novel faces was tested in the presence of four confederates. In a long version of this experiment, recognition of items as old and new was similarly affected by group responses. However, in the short version, recognition of old items depended proportionally on the number of correct group responses, while rejection of new items only decreased significantly when all confederates gave an incorrect response. These findings indicate that differential effects of social conformity on recognition of items as old and new occur in situations with an intermediate level of group pressure.

先前的研究表明,群体中的同伙的意见会影响再认记忆,但关于新旧项目的再认是否受到类似影响的问题,得到的结果并不一致,这可能是因为在再认阶段只有一到两个同伙在场。在这里,我们提供了一项研究的数据,该研究在存在四个同伙的情况下测试了对新面孔的再认。在这个实验的长版本中,群体反应对新旧项目的再认都有类似的影响。然而,在短版本中,旧项目的再认与正确的群体反应数量成正比,而新项目的拒绝仅在所有同伙给出错误反应时才显著减少。这些发现表明,在群体压力处于中等水平的情况下,社会从众对新旧项目再认的影响存在差异。
